 Frames of 256-511 Bytes—Indicates the amount of 256-511 byte packets received on the interface since the counters were last cleared.
l
 Frames of 512-1023 Bytes—Indicates the amount of 512-1023 byte packets received on the interface since the counters were last cleared.
l
 Frames of 1024-1518 Bytes—Indicates the amount of 1024-1518 byte packets received on the interface since the counters were last cleared.

Viewing interface statistics:
1.  Open the RMON Statistics Group page.
2.  Select an interface type and number in the Interface field. The interface statistics display in the RMON Statistics section.
 
Viewing RMON Statistics Using the CLI Commands
 
The following table summarizes the equivalent CLI commands for viewing fields displayed in the RMON Statistics Group page.
 
CLI Command
 show rmon statistics [ethernet interface | port-channel port-channel-number]  Displays RMON ethernet Statistics.
 
The following is an example of the CLI command:
 
Console# show rmon statistics ethernet 1/e1
 
Port 1/e1
 
Dropped: 8
 
Octets: 878128 Packets: 978
 
Broadcast: 7 Multicast: 1
 
CRC Align Errors: 0 Collisions: 0
 
Undersize Pkts: 0 Oversize Pkts: 0
 
Fragments: 0 Jabbers: 0
 
64 Octets: 98 65 to 127 Octets: 0
 
128 to 255 Octets: 0 256 to 511 Octets: 0
 
512 to 1023 Octets: 491 1024 to 1518 Octets: 389
 

Viewing History Control Statistics

 
The RMON History Control page contains information about samples of RMON data taken from ports. The RMON History Control page controls the collection
of these samples.
